Transaction 57ff7d9050dec9f29321020a85345b56e818773082c5c4fe8613504334224daf

1 Input
2 Outputs
  • 57ff7d9050dec9f29321020a85345b56e818773082c5c4fe8613504334224daf:0
  • value  981056
    address  3LBbCLTdi1mqqsYZQXUKr2Zth31biTmCJf
  • 57ff7d9050dec9f29321020a85345b56e818773082c5c4fe8613504334224daf:1
  • value  14197237
    address  16r8vMfhPjfrJ4WgJGNUGK2XCviHXVdYA6